It is already known that the equations of General Relativity are not c
onsistent with Static Domain Wall which is described by the energy mom
entum Tensor T-0(0) = T-2(2) = T-3(3) = rho and T-1(1) = -p. Here it i
s shown that even in Brans-Dicke Theory of Gravitation the static doma
in wall with either p = 0 or p = epsilon rho does not exist. In the la
tter case, we have used the property of reflection symmetry of the wal
l about x = 0 as well as a general relation between g(00) and the Bran
s-Dicke scalar field and have shown that the metric component g(00) ch
anges sign somewhere as we move away from the symmetry plane.
